AERO is the latest to push show back to summer
All exhibitors who have already registered for the original AERO Friedrichshafen in April will receive detailed information in the next few days. The event is now due to take place from 14-17 July 2021.
It is hoped that the bustling static display will be making a comeback sooner rather than later.

Due to the Coronavirus pandemic, international aviation show AERO 2021 will not take place at the Friedrichshafen exhibition centre In Germany on 21 April as planned. “After the cancellation of the event last year, the uncertainties resulting from the pandemic with the renewed lockdown extension have unfortunately caused AERO Friedrichshafen to be postponed. In order to create clear conditions for all customers and partners, we decided at this relatively early stage to to carry out the upcoming AERO Friedrichshafen as a summer edition from 14-17 July 2021,” says trade fair managing director Klaus Wellmann.

AERO division manager Roland Bosch and project manager Tobias Bretzel explain: “A few weeks ago we started the new year with confidence and hope. The first few days we flew by sight; now there is again thick fog on the runway, symbolically speaking. We can already estimate today that we will not be able to hold the AERO 2021 as an international trade fair on the planned April date. The overall high number of registrations and the very positive votes for AERO have encouraged us to plan a summer edition in July. Although this will be another challenge for all of us, we are very convinced that we are doing the right thing. We see the new concept as a great opportunity for the all-important meeting of the entire GA family in summer temperatures.”

The decision has been well-received by many in the industry, including Trevor Pegrum, Garmin aviation sales and marketing manager for Europe: “We welcome the decision of the AERO organisers to post careful consideration about the date of this important event of global health issues while understanding the value that AERO has for the European aviation industry. We look forward to attending AERO this year and in the years to come to showcase the latest Garmin products.”

All exhibitors who have already registered for the original AERO Friedrichshafen in April will receive detailed information in the next few days. In order to optimise the organisational processes, other interested parties are asked to discuss their participation in the AERO summer edition with the project team in January if possible.
